Understanding Geothermal Drilling

Geothermal drilling involves accessing the Earth’s heat by boring deep into the ground to extract steam or hot water, which is then used for heating or electricity generation. This process requires robust drilling equipment capable of withstanding extreme temperatures and geological challenges. The efficiency of a geothermal drilling rig determines the success of a project by minimizing costs, reducing downtime, and ensuring safety.

The GT Series is specifically engineered to handle such challenges, providing a range of solutions tailored for different depths and geological conditions. These rigs are versatile, utilizing multiple drilling techniques such as mud rotary, air rotary, and down-the-hole (DTH) hammer drilling.


The GT Series: A Comprehensive Overview

The GT Series includes several models, each designed for specific drilling needs. Below is a detailed look at each model:

GT20 Drill Rig

  • Depth Capacity: Up to 650 feet (200 meters)

  • Drilling Methods: Mud rotary, air rotary, and DTH hammer

  • Notable Feature: Compact design suitable for domestic geothermal drilling and smaller projects

  • Safety Efficiency: Equipped with a robust rod rack and loading system to minimize manual labor

GT25 Drill Rig

  • Depth Capacity: Over 1,000 feet (300 meters)

  • Drilling Methods: Supports multiple drilling techniques

  • Unique Feature: Advanced rod handling system ensures operational safety

  • Application: Ideal for medium-scale geothermal drilling operations

GT35 Drill Rig

  • Depth Capacity: Beyond 1,300 feet (400 meters)

  • Drilling Methods: Adaptable to various geological formations

  • Key Advantage: Increased stability and efficiency for larger projects

  • Performance: Successfully drilled 13,500 feet in a single week during a European project

GT45DD Drill Rig

  • Depth Capacity: Over 2,300 feet (700 meters)

  • Innovative Feature: Double-head system enhances borehole stability

  • Efficiency: Capable of handling challenging rock formations

  • Safety: Incorporates automated rod loading for improved worker protection

GT60 Drill Rig

  • Depth Capacity: More than 2,600 feet (800 meters)

  • Versatility: Suitable for commercial-scale geothermal drilling

  • Design Benefit: Reinforced structural integrity for deep drilling applications

  • Operational Success: Played a key role in numerous large-scale geothermal projects

GT60DD Drill Rig

  • Depth Capacity: Exceeds 2,600 feet (800 meters)

  • Special Feature: Dual-head drilling mechanism for increased precision

  • Applications: Large geothermal projects requiring deep boreholes and enhanced efficiency

  • Industry Impact: Used in complex geothermal drilling assignments worldwide

Applications of the GT Series

The GT Series has been instrumental in multiple high-profile geothermal projects worldwide, demonstrating its reliability and efficiency. Notable applications include:

  • Holland, Europe: A GT35 rig achieved drilling, loop installation, and grouting of 13,500 feet in one week.

  • United Kingdom: Used in London’s deepest closed-loop geothermal borehole at 1,350 feet (412 meters).

  • United States: Played a critical role in Netflix Studios’ 700-borehole geothermal project in New Mexico.

These projects showcase the GT Series’ ability to meet the rigorous demands of modern geothermal drilling operations.

Advancements in Geothermal Drilling Technology

The geothermal energy sector is experiencing rapid advancements, including:

  1. Electromagnetic Drilling Technology

    • Startups like Quaise Energy are developing methods to vaporize rock using electromagnetic waves.

    • This could enable deeper drilling and unlock new geothermal resources.

  2. Automated Drilling Systems

    • AI-driven systems improve drilling accuracy and efficiency.

    • Reduced operational costs through enhanced monitoring and predictive maintenance.

  3. High-Temperature Drill Bits

    • New materials and coatings extend drill bit life in extreme conditions.

    • Reduces downtime and improves overall productivity.

  4. Sustainable Drilling Fluids

    • Biodegradable and non-toxic fluids enhance environmental safety.

    • Optimized for geothermal drilling applications.
